#6f8f91 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6f8f91 is composed of 43.5% red, 56.1%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.4% cyan, 1.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 183.5 degrees, a saturation of 13.4% and a lightness of 50.2%. #6f8f91 color hex could be obtained by blending #deffff with #001f23.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#6f8f91

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f4f7f7 is the lightest one.
